Aus Vs Sri Live Streaming, Analysis, and Match Insights – 2nd Test


Australia secured a commanding victory over Sri Lanka in the first Test at Galle, winning by an innings and 242 runs. Usman Khawaja led the batting with a career-best 232, while Steve Smith (141) and debutant Josh Inglis (102) also contributed centuries, propelling Australia to a formidable 654/6 declared. This victory marks Australia’s largest Test win in Asia and Sri Lanka’s heaviest Test defeat to date. Will the Sri Lankan players be able to bounce back in this 2nd test? Let’s watch and find out!

Team Analysis

Morale and confidence are high amongst the Australian camp as they celebrate their historic win against Sri Lanka. In the last test encounter, Australia’s spinners dominated, with Matthew Kuhnemann taking nine wickets in the match and Nathan Lyon surpassing Shane Warne’s record for the most wickets by an Australian against Sri Lanka in Sri Lanka. Matthew Kuhnemann proved to be a key strength for Australia in the 2025 first Test against Sri Lanka, taking nine wickets in the match. His spin bowling was instrumental in dismantling Sri Lanka’s batting lineup, especially in challenging conditions. Kuhnemann’s performance highlighted his growing importance in Australia’s spin attack.

Usman Khawaja is another asset for the Australian squad. His consistency and resilience make him a vital pillar in Australia’s Test batting lineup. In the first Test against Sri Lanka, he scored a magnificent 232, showcasing his class and dominance, snatching the player of the match title as well. He now has 15 centuries in Test cricket, further cementing his status as one of Australia’s top batsmen. With a calm temperament, Khawaja thrives in challenging conditions, especially when he is accompanied by other legendary players like Tarvis Head, Mitchell Marsh, and Steve Smith.

Sri Lanka’s main weakness in this Test series against Australia is their inability to cope with pressure during key moments. Their batting line up, especially the middle order, faltered under Australia’s relentless pace and spin attack. Key players failed to build foundational partnerships, and collapses in both innings highlighted the lack of resilience and anchoring abilities. Additionally, the lack of consistent contributions from the top order due to poor forms of Dimuth Karunaratne and Oshada Fernando ended up putting immense pressure on the lower middle order, which struggled to recover. These lapses ended up exposing their vulnerability against a dominant Australian side, and ultimately led to an embarrassing defeat.

Match Insights And Conclusion

In the second Test between Sri Lanka and Australia, key players will be crucial for both teams. Dimuth Karunaratne and Dhananjaya de Silva will be vital for Sri Lanka, with Karunaratne anchoring the top order and de Silva offering stability in the middle. For Australia, Travis Head will be key at the top of the order, aiming to provide a solid foundation, while Nathan Lyon’s experience and ability to take wickets in subcontinental conditions will be crucial for Australia’s bowling attack.
